Onboarding note for release managers: the Gravelight API team recently fixed an N+1 query problem in the GraphQL layer. Previously, each item in a paginated list triggered a separate fetch against the Corvane datastore, so a 50-item page produced 51 queries. The fix batches these through a dataloader, and release 4.7 ships it behind the BATCH_RESOLVE flag. Verify the flag is enabled in staging before cutover, and watch p95 latency for regressions. The dataloader also needs its datastore credential; add this line to the env file:

sealed setting: LEDGER_TOKEN20=6148d35bbb480b0ab79e

Subject: VramScope 2.1 out

Plugin authors: VramScope 2.1 ships the new allocation-tagging API. Old untagged hooks still work but log deprecation warnings. Sampling overhead is down to ~1%. Rebuild against the 2.1 headers before the Quillbrook hackfest. Report regressions in the usual channel. The release was cut from the trace below.

session token of yahap-fafop = htk9_f6aa94135

**Ticket HRL-2241: Signature check failed on config hot-reload bundle**

The Fernmoor config service rejected the latest hot-reload bundle at 03:14 because its signature did not match the expected signer. Hot-reloading is currently paused, so config changes require a full restart until this is resolved. We rotated signers last week and suspect the reload daemon is still pinned to the retired one. Please update the daemon's trust store and re-trigger validation. The correct current verification key is listed immediately below.

rollout seal: bky4_ujcA